KEY MATCHUP

Chris Paul vs. Derek Fisher. When the Lakers get in trouble, it's often because of an ultra-quick point guard who is able to fly past Fisher and break down their defense. Just as the Lakers enjoy a decisive edge in the post, the Hornets should have one at the point, with Paul against the 36-year-old Fisher. The Lakers signed Steve Blake to spell Fisher in this kind of situation, but Blake is recovering from the chickenpox. Fisher traditionally performs better in the postseason and he will have to summon all his playoff guile to keep up with Paul.

Chris Paul of two years ago would run circles around Derek Fisher. The 2011 CP3 will still win the battle of point guards, but he has lost the quickness of his first step since his knee surgery last year. Paul does not possess the speed he used to, yet he still  quicker than the 36 year old Derek Fisher.
